Measurement of sin2phi_1 at Belle
Jorge L. Rodriguez (Belle Collaboration)

Abstract
With 6.2 fb^-1 of data collected on the Upsilon(4S), Belle reports its first measurement of sin 2\phi_1 = 0.45^{+0.43}_{-0.44}(stat)^{+0.07}_{-0.09}(sys). The result was obtained by fitting the proper time distribution of flavor tagged and fully reconstructed neutral B mesons decays to five different charmonia plus a Kshort or Klong channels. In this paper the analysis and results will be described briefly.
